Walker Reynolds is NOT changing for anyone... here's WHY Key Segments:
-
Authenticity and Language
-
Discussion on using authentic, colorful language in professional settings
-
Defending use of occasional profanity as a communication tool
-
Arguing that authentic communication respects the audience's intelligence
-
Critique of Language Policing
-
Responding to criticism from Peter Huma about language use
-
Explaining why filtering language diminishes communication effectiveness
-
Highlighting that high performers and executives often use direct language
-
Value of Frontline Workers
-
Arguing frontline workers are the most valuable organizational assets
-
Discussing how authentic communication bridges leadership gaps
-
Emphasizing workers generate significantly more value than their cost
-
Technical Discussion: Agentic AI and Unified Namespace
-
Exploring limitations of current AI agent connections
-
Explaining importance of capturing all data events
-
Critiquing deterministic modeling approaches
Memorable Quotes:
-
"If you use language in private that you don't use in public, then you lack authenticity."
-
"The most valuable people in an organization are the frontline workers."
-
"I am not speaking to the person who's going to be offended by the delivery of the message, I'm speaking to the person who's going to hear the message."
